Veterans of the flea market give golden tips for King's Day: how to become a top seller
Sellers are earning hundreds of millions of euros again this week at the flea markets around King's Day. Items that have been in the attic for years can suddenly be worth a nice amount of money. Experts give tips on how to become a top seller at the flea market. "What is junk to one person can be very valuable to another."
Thijs earns a top amount every King's Day at the flea market: 'Lego has a kind of magnetic power'
At flea markets it is often crumb work, but Thijs Noorlandt (40) brings in a top amount every King's Day. Through what started as a corona hobby, Thijs earned 1390 euros last year alone with his stall, which he sets up at 05.30 am. The father of four from Zeewolde gives six tips: "People like an overview."
